While the fiery sensation of spicy food isn’t for everyone, its health effects extend far beyond the initial heat. The primary compound responsible for the pungent flavor in chili peppers, capsaicin, has been the subject of extensive scientific research. Incorporating foods rich in capsaicin into a balanced diet may offer several physiological benefits. However, understanding how to do so safely is crucial.

This article, grounded in phytotherapy principles and current medical research, explores the evidence-based benefits of spicy foods, focusing on capsaicin, and provides clear protocols for safe consumption.

1. May Support Weight Management and Metabolism

One of the most studied benefits of capsaicin is its potential role in metabolic health. Research indicates it may influence weight management through several mechanisms.

  • Increased Thermogenesis: Capsaicin can temporarily increase metabolic rate by promoting thermogenesis, the process by which the body burns calories to produce heat. A meta-analysis published in the journal Appetite found that capsaicin consumption can increase energy expenditure by approximately 50 kcal/day.
  • Appetite Regulation: Furthermore, studies suggest that capsaicin may help regulate appetite. It appears to influence hormones like ghrelin, which signals hunger to the brain, potentially leading to increased feelings of fullness and reduced overall calorie intake.
  • Fat Oxidation: Additionally, some clinical evidence points to capsaicin’s ability to enhance fat oxidation, encouraging the body to use fat as a fuel source.

While promising, it is important to note that spicy food is not a standalone weight-loss solution but may serve as a helpful component of a healthy diet and active lifestyle.

2. Possesses Anti-Inflammatory Properties

Chronic inflammation is a key driver of many long-term health conditions. Capsaicin exhibits notable anti-inflammatory effects by interacting with specific cellular signaling pathways.

Specifically, capsaicin is known to inhibit NF-kappaB, a protein complex that plays a central role in regulating the immune response to infection and inflammation. By modulating this pathway, capsaicin can help reduce the production of pro-inflammatory substances in the body. This mechanism is why capsaicin is a key ingredient in many topical preparations for arthritic pain and musculoskeletal discomfort.

3. Contributes to Cardiovascular Health

Emerging research suggests that regular, moderate consumption of chili peppers may benefit heart health. A large population study published in the Journal of the American College of Cardiology observed that individuals who consumed chili peppers regularly had a lower risk of death from cardiovascular causes.

The proposed mechanisms include:

  • Lowering “Bad” Cholesterol: Capsaicin may help reduce levels of LDL (low-density lipoprotein) cholesterol and triglycerides.
  • Improving Blood Vessel Function: It promotes the release of substances that help relax blood vessels, which can contribute to healthier blood pressure levels.
  • Antioxidant Effects: Chili peppers are also rich in vitamins A and C and other antioxidants that protect against oxidative stress, a factor in the development of atherosclerosis.

4. Provides Natural Pain Relief (Analgesic Effect)

Paradoxically, the compound that causes a burning sensation can also relieve pain. When applied topically, capsaicin acts as a TRPV1 receptor agonist. Initially, it excites the nerve endings, causing the familiar heat, but with repeated application, it desensitizes these nerve endings and depletes them of “substance P,” a neurotransmitter that signals pain to the brain.

For this reason, capsaicin is an EMA (European Medicines Agency) and FDA-approved active ingredient in topical creams and patches used for neuropathic pain, osteoarthritis, and post-herpetic neuralgia.

5. May Enhance Immune Function

Spicy foods, particularly those made with fresh chili peppers, are often rich in essential micronutrients that support the immune system. They are an excellent source of Vitamin C, a powerful antioxidant crucial for producing white blood cells. Moreover, they contain Vitamin A (from carotenoids), which is vital for maintaining the integrity of mucosal surfaces in the respiratory and intestinal tracts, our body’s first line of defense against pathogens.

6. Exhibits Antimicrobial Properties

Traditionally, spices were used not only for flavor but also to preserve food. Modern science confirms that capsaicin and other compounds in spices have antimicrobial properties. Laboratory studies have demonstrated that capsaicin can inhibit the growth of certain foodborne bacteria, such as H. pylori, which is linked to stomach ulcers.

However, it is critical to understand that adding spice to food is not a substitute for proper food handling and safety practices.

7. Potential Link to Longevity

A large-scale epidemiological study from 2015 involving nearly half a million people in China found a correlation between regular consumption of spicy food and a longer lifespan. The research, published in The BMJ, reported that those who ate spicy foods 6 or 7 days a week had a 14% lower relative risk of mortality compared to those who ate them less than once a week. It is important to interpret this finding with caution; it shows an association, not a direct cause-and-effect relationship. The benefit may be linked to the direct effects of capsaicin or to the overall healthier dietary patterns of the participants.

Administration Protocol and Safety Limits

Enjoying the benefits of spicy food requires a mindful approach to consumption to avoid adverse effects.

1. Gradual Introduction and Dosage

If you are new to spicy food, start with milder peppers like poblanos or jalapeños before moving to hotter varieties like habanero or ghost peppers. A general guideline for dietary capsaicin is to stay within a range that is comfortable for you. There is no official “maximum dose” for dietary consumption, but excessive intake can lead to severe gastrointestinal distress.

2. Method of Consumption

Always consume spicy foods with other foods, preferably those containing fat or dairy (if tolerated), as capsaicin is fat-soluble. This helps mitigate the burning sensation. Never eat extremely spicy peppers on an empty stomach, as this can exacerbate irritation of the stomach lining.

3. Frequency and Breaks

For therapeutic benefits, moderate and consistent consumption (e.g., a few times per week) is more effective than occasional, extreme challenges. Listen to your body; if you experience digestive discomfort, reduce the frequency or intensity.

Specific Biological Limitation

The primary mechanism of capsaicin involves its interaction with the Transient Receptor Potential Vanilloid 1 (TRPV1) receptor. This receptor is a heat-activated calcium channel found on sensory neurons. When capsaicin binds to it, the receptor opens, causing a sensation of intense heat and pain.

While this mechanism is beneficial for topical pain relief, oral consumption can overstimulate these receptors in the gastrointestinal tract. Consequently, for individuals with pre-existing digestive sensitivities like Irritable Bowel Syndrome (IBS) or Gastroesophageal Reflux Disease (GERD), this stimulation can trigger or worsen symptoms such as abdominal pain, cramping, and acid reflux.

Contraindications and Precautions

Absolute Contraindications

  • Severe GERD or Gastritis: Spicy foods can relax the lower esophageal sphincter, allowing stomach acid to flow back into the esophagus and worsening symptoms.
  • Irritable Bowel Syndrome (IBS): For many individuals with IBS, capsaicin is a major trigger for flare-ups, including diarrhea and abdominal pain.
  • Active Stomach Ulcers: While capsaicin does not cause ulcers, it can severely irritate existing ones.

Vulnerable Populations

  • Pregnancy and Breastfeeding: Moderate dietary consumption is generally considered safe. However, high doses or supplements should be avoided as their effects are not well-studied.
  • Children: Introduce spicy foods cautiously and in very small amounts, as their digestive systems are more sensitive.

Documented Adverse Effects

  • Common: Burning sensation in the mouth and throat, stomach pain, diarrhea, acid reflux.
  • Severe (from excessive intake): Nausea, vomiting, severe abdominal pain, and in rare cases of extreme chili challenges, esophageal rupture or cardiac events have been reported.

When to Stop Immediately

Discontinue consumption if you experience severe abdominal cramping, persistent heartburn, shortness of breath, or facial swelling (which could indicate an allergic reaction).

Therapeutic Alternatives

If spicy foods are not suitable for you, other botanicals offer similar benefits through different mechanisms:

  1. For Anti-inflammatory Effects: Turmeric (*Curcuma longa*) contains curcumin, a potent anti-inflammatory compound that works by inhibiting multiple inflammatory pathways. It is often combined with black pepper (piperine) to enhance absorption.
  2. For Metabolic Support: Green Tea (*Camellia sinensis*) is rich in catechins, particularly EGCG, which has been shown in studies to modestly boost metabolism and promote fat oxidation without the gastrointestinal irritation of capsaicin.
  3. For Cardiovascular Health: Garlic (*Allium sativum*) is well-researched for its ability to support cardiovascular health by helping to lower blood pressure and cholesterol levels through the action of its sulfur compounds, like allicin.

Recent Medical Research (2020-2026)

Recent studies continue to uncover the nuanced effects of capsaicin.

  • A 2021 review in Circulation Research highlighted the complex role of TRPV1 activation by capsaicin in cardiovascular health, confirming its potential benefits in blood pressure regulation and protection against ischemia-reperfusion injury.
  • Research published in Nutrients in 2022 explored capsaicin’s impact on the gut microbiome, suggesting that it may positively influence gut bacteria composition, which could contribute to its metabolic benefits. However, this area requires more human studies.

Current Limitations: While many studies are promising, much of the research is based on animal models or observational human studies. More randomized controlled trials are needed to establish definitive causal links and optimal therapeutic dosages for specific conditions.

Specialist’s Summary

Spicy foods, primarily due to their capsaicin content, offer plausible support for weight management, cardiovascular health, and inflammation control. The effects are generally moderate and best achieved through consistent, dietary inclusion rather than extreme consumption. However, they are strongly contraindicated for individuals with significant gastrointestinal conditions like severe GERD or IBS. Validated alternatives like turmeric for inflammation or green tea for metabolism are excellent options for those who cannot tolerate spice.

Frequently Asked Questions

1. Can eating spicy food cause stomach ulcers?
No. This is a common myth. According to current medical understanding, most stomach ulcers are caused by infection with H. pylori bacteria or long-term use of NSAID pain relievers. In fact, some research suggests capsaicin may help protect the stomach lining, although it can irritate existing ulcers.

2. Does spicy food really speed up your metabolism enough to lose weight?
Spicy food can provide a temporary, modest boost to your metabolism. While statistically significant in studies, the effect is not large enough to cause weight loss on its own. It is most effective when combined with a calorie-controlled diet and regular exercise.

3. What’s the best way to relieve the burning sensation from chili peppers?
Since capsaicin is an oil-like, fat-soluble compound, water will only spread it around. The most effective remedies are dairy products like milk or yogurt, as the casein protein they contain binds to the capsaicin and washes it away. A starchy food like bread or rice can also help absorb it.

4. Is it safe to eat spicy food every day?
For most healthy individuals, yes, it is safe to eat spicy food in moderation every day. Many cultures have diets rich in daily spice consumption. The key is to listen to your body and ensure it does not cause you digestive distress.
